#267337 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#267337 is composed of 14.9% red, 45.1%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 67% cyan, 0% magenta, 52.2% yellow and 54.9% black. It has a hue angle of 133.2 degrees, a saturation of 50.3% and a lightness of 30%. #267337 color hex could be obtained by blending #4ce66e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

Shades and Tints of #267337

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040c06 is the darkest color, while #fcfefc is the lightest one.
